Considerations To Know About what is md5 technology
By mid-2004, an analytical assault was done in only one hour that was capable to create collisions for the total MD5.How can it be sure that it’s unfeasible for some other input to have the similar output (MD5 no more does this since it’s insecure, but the fundamental mechanism is still suitable)?
Regardless that it's identified security challenges, MD5 remains to be employed for password hashing in software program. MD5 is utilized to retail outlet passwords using a 1-way hash of your password, but It's not at all One of the recommended hashes for this reason. MD5 is frequent and easy to use, and builders frequently continue to select it for password hashing and storage.
It is unfeasible for 2 separate inputs to bring about precisely the same hash value – Protected cryptographic hash algorithms are created in this kind of way that it is unfeasible for various inputs to return precisely the same value. We wish to make certain that it’s nearly impossible for there for being a shared hash benefit among “They are deterministic”, “kjahgsdkjhashlkl”, “After upon a time…” and any with the extraordinary amount of other feasible inputs.
Speed and efficiency. MD5 is a quick hashing algorithm, which makes it ideal for applications where by effectiveness is vital. Its ability to system facts immediately with small computational overhead has created it popular in cases in which big volumes of knowledge have to be hashed efficiently.
These specialists assist us maintain the Pretty much ten,000+ technology terms on DevX. Our reviewers have a solid technical background in software package advancement, engineering, and startup businesses. These are professionals with genuine-environment expertise working from the tech market and academia.
Fastened Output Size: Whatever the enter measurement, MD5 normally generates a set-sizing 128-bit hash benefit. The output dimension simplifies its use in several applications that demand a reliable hash size.
MD5 algorithm is currently obsolete for its imminent protection threats and vulnerability. Here are some explanations why:
Comply with MD5 is really a cryptographic hash operate algorithm that normally takes the concept as enter of any duration and improvements website it into a fixed-length message of sixteen bytes. MD5 algorithm means the Concept-Digest algorithm. MD5 was produced in 1991 by Ronald Rivest as an improvement of MD4, with advanced stability applications.
Benjamin is knowledgeable cybersecurity writer whose do the job explores subjects which include hacking, attack area management, and cyberthreat protection of every kind. He is writing skillfully for more than 10 years and his get the job done is showcased in major media retailers which include HuffPost and YahooFinance. When he’s not within the clock, Benjamin enjoys examining and creating fiction. Editorial Observe: Our posts give instructional info in your case.
Greg is really a technologist and knowledge geek with around 10 years in tech. He has worked in a number of industries as an IT manager and program tester. Greg is undoubtedly an avid writer on every thing IT associated, from cyber stability to troubleshooting. Extra in the writer
What's more, it stays suitable for other non-cryptographic applications, for example identifying the partition for a particular critical in the partitioned database.
On the other hand, over the years, flaws in MD5's style and design happen to be observed that make these duties a lot easier than they need to be, compromising the safety of the data.
Despite its Original intention, MD5 is regarded as being damaged on account of its vulnerability to various assault vectors. Collisions, where two unique inputs create a similar hash worth, is usually produced with relative relieve making use of fashionable computational electrical power. Therefore, MD5 is not proposed for cryptographic reasons, which include password storage.